By the Empirical Rule, in 99.7% of the games that Aubree bowls she scores between 148 and 232
Step-by-step explanation:
The Empirical Rule states that, for a normally distributed random variable:
68% of the measures are within 1 standard deviation of the mean.
95% of the measures are within 2 standard deviation of the mean.
99.7% of the measures are within 3 standard deviations of the mean.
In this problem, we have that:
Mean = 190
Standard deviation = 14
Using the empirical rule, what percentage of the games that Aubree bowls does she score between 148 and 232?
148 = 190 - 3*14
So 148 is 3 standard deviations below the mean.
232 = 190 + 3*14
So 232 is 3 standard deviations above the mean
By the Empirical Rule, in 99.7% of the games that Aubree bowls she scores between 148 and 232

Answer:
3000 bags
Step-by-step explanation:
In this case we must apply the formula of the mean, which would be the sum of the values divided by the amount of data is the mean:
m = (a1 + a2 ... an) / n
In this case we know the mean, we must know the 1987 data, therefore:
Let x be the number of bags sold in 1987, replacing in the previous equation:
2100 = (1800 + 1500 + x) / 3
2100 * 3 = 3300 + x
x = 6300 - 3300
x = 3000
Therefore, for the average to be a total of 2100 bags in those 3 years, the amount of bag sold in 1987 must have been 3000 bags
